New starter day one — wellness room. Confirm their profile is active in the Novabright booking portal before 09:00. Walk them past the Level 3 wellness room, show the occupancy light, and explain the two-slot daily limit. Remind them the door auto-locks after each session. Until their permanent badge is issued, they should unlock the room with the temporary code below.

badge for hahog-kajop: bdg-OOCJJ-0

## Compress telemetry payloads before upload

This PR enables zstd compression on Fenwick agent telemetry batches before they hit the Corvane ingest gateway. Uncompressed batches were averaging 380 KB; early tests show roughly 7x reduction with negligible CPU cost on the agent side. Batches under the size floor skip compression entirely. If ingest errors spike after rollout, flip the feature flag off first, then page platform. Tuning constants are defined here.

constants for yaduf-fahag:
BUDGETS = {
    "kelix": 528,
    "briwyn": 734,
}

Internal Memo — Branch Managers

Churn in the Ashdown pilot reached 11% in month two, above the 6% threshold. Main drivers: billing confusion and slow first-response times. Immediate steps: assign a named contact to every pilot account, resolve open tickets within 48 hours, and report weekly to regional ops. No new enrolments until figures stabilise. Review scheduled end of month. Confidential planning guidance is set out below.

confidential, kahog-bawif: The northern region missed its Pramir quota by 20.0 percent last quarter. Casaxek Freight plans to lower the Fraion list price by 41.5 percent in December. The finance team signed off on a budget of $236.4 million for Project Druius. The renewal with Fenysix Partners closes at $91.3 million a year, 2.1 percent below the last contract.

Handover: Paylane integration tests. The checkout suite flakes on the Brindle CI runners — timing issue in the webhook mock, not the service. I bumped retries to 3; real fix is pinning the mock clock. Two failing specs quarantined, tracked in the flaky-tests board. Don't merge anything touching refunds until Marta's clock fix lands. To rerun the quarantined suite you'll need the vault passphrase, which is:

strongbox words: druiel-frador-brieth-druys-fenys-zorwyn-zorael